If you have many projects it is hard to see which project is currently open in the editor.

I would suggest to add the current Project name to the Titlebar like VisualStudio, or in the statusbar.

There is one other complication, and I'm not sure how to address it...

The editor lets you open a map outside the current project. So, you are in effect working with a map outside the current project (the title bar shows this).

I can see where this might be useful if you want to reuse a map from a different project. But, I would think it be better to put the editor in a read-only mode and only allow the import of the external map into the current project, perhaps allowing for the option to provide a new map name.

It just seems disjointed to be officially working from a project perspective, but allowing the editing of a map outside that project and I'm not sure what it might mess with at the project level. If nothing else its could be confusing unless you explicitly limit the user and only allow them to import the map into the current project.  Just my thoughts.
